Having performed my artifact analysis before going to the library, my findings led me down a certain path. I found myself asking questions about when and where pointe shoes first came into use. As well, I wondered how they were used and if this has changed over the years, in regards to dance and ballet techniques. I also continually came back to the issue of gender and how pointe shoes seem to be used exclusively by women. All of these quieries led me to seek out literature that addressed these areas. This bibliography represents a preliminary investigation of my topic. The literature I found rarely related directly to pointe shoes but this lack was made up for by the plentitude of literature on indirectly related topics, such as dance and shoes, as well as by historical literature, which relates to gender and culture.
